Garlic Cream Sauce Ingredients
For the Sauce
- Unsalted Butter – Provides a rich base for the sauce; use unsalted for better flavor control.
- Garlic (4 cloves, minced) – Adds a strong, aromatic depth; fresh minced garlic is recommended for the best flavor.
- Heavy Cream (1 cup) – Creates the creamy base; for a lighter option, substitute with half-and-half.
- Parmesan Cheese (½ cup, grated) – Contributes to the sauce’s silky texture; freshly grated for best results.
- Salt (½ tsp) – Enhances flavor; adjust to taste.
- Black Pepper (¼ tsp) – Adds a touch of heat; can be adjusted or omitted.
- Worcestershire Sauce (½ tsp) – Adds umami and depth; optional.
- Dijon Mustard (1 tsp, optional) – Provides a subtle tang; can be omitted.
For Garnish
- Fresh Parsley (1 tbsp, chopped) – Adds color and freshness.
- Red Pepper Flakes (½ tsp, optional) – Offers heat; omit for a milder sauce.
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Garlic Cream Sauce for Steak
Step 1: Sauté Garlic
In a medium saucepan, melt 2 tablespoons of unsalted butter over medium heat. Once bubbling, add 4 cloves of minced garlic and sauté for about 1 minute, stirring frequently until fragrant but not browned. This is the foundation of your garlic cream sauce, so keep an eye on it to avoid bitterness from overcooked garlic.
Step 2: Add Cream
Slowly pour in 1 cup of heavy cream while stirring gently to combine. Allow the mixture to come to a gentle simmer and cook for 2-3 minutes until you see slight thickening around the edges. This simmering process helps to meld the flavors together, resulting in a beautifully creamy garlic sauce.
Step 3: Incorporate Parmesan
Reduce the heat to low and gradually stir in ½ cup of freshly grated Parmesan cheese. Mix until the cheese is completely melted and the sauce becomes smooth and creamy. This cheese enriches the garlic cream sauce for steak, creating a luxurious texture that will cling to your favorite cut of meat.
Step 4: Season
Add ½ teaspoon of salt, ¼ teaspoon of black pepper, ½ teaspoon of Worcestershire sauce, and 1 teaspoon of Dijon mustard (if using) to the sauce. Let it simmer for another 2-3 minutes, stirring occasionally. Taste the sauce and adjust the seasoning according to your preference, allowing the flavors to balance perfectly.
Step 5: Serve
Once the sauce has reached your desired consistency, remove the saucepan from heat. Transfer the garlic cream sauce into a serving dish or directly drizzle it over your cooked steak. Finish with a sprinkle of chopped fresh parsley for a burst of color and a hint of freshness, making your Garlic Cream Sauce for Steak even more inviting.

Garlic Cream Sauce for Steak Variations
Feel free to get creative and make this garlic cream sauce your own—it promises to be delicious no matter what you choose!
-
Cheese Swap: Replace Parmesan with grated Pecorino or mild Romano for a twist on the traditional flavor profile.
-
Dairy-Free: Use high-fat plant-based cream and vegan Parmesan to create a creamy sauce that’s suitable for dairy-free diets. The texture may differ, but the rich flavors remain.
-
Roasted Garlic Delight: Add roasted garlic instead of fresh for a mellower sweetness, enhancing the overall depth of flavor.
-
Herb Infusion: Stir in chopped fresh herbs like thyme or basil to give the sauce a vibrant, fragrant twist that elevates any steak.
-
Spicy Kick: Increase the heat by adding more red pepper flakes or a dash of cayenne pepper. This will add a delightful warmth that’s sure to please spice lovers.
-
Smoky Flavor: Mix in a few drops of liquid smoke or smoked paprika for a subtle smoky note that brings a whole new dimension to the sauce.
-
Zesty Lemon: Squeeze fresh lemon juice into the sauce right before serving, adding a brightness that will cut through the richness beautifully.
-
Umami Boost: Include a teaspoon of miso paste or a splash of soy sauce for an umami kick that enhances the savory notes, similar to the depth found in Gooey Cheesy Garlic.

How to Store and Freeze Garlic Cream Sauce for Steak
Fridge: Once cooled, store your garlic cream sauce in an airtight container for up to 3 days. Reheat gently on low heat, adding a splash of cream for texture.
Freezer: For longer storage, freeze the sauce in an airtight container for up to 2 months. Thaw in the fridge overnight and reheat on low, stirring occasionally.
Reheating: To restore creaminess, add a little cream or milk while reheating the garlic cream sauce. This will help bring back its silky texture.
Avoiding Spoilage: Always ensure the sauce is completely cooled before refrigerating or freezing to prevent condensation and maintain freshness.

What if my garlic cream sauce is too thick?
If your sauce turns out thicker than you’d like, don’t fret! Simply stir in a small amount of warm chicken or vegetable broth, or more heavy cream until you achieve your desired consistency. This trick helps to enhance the sauce while preserving its rich flavor!
